🧬 Which concepts form the foundation of mathematics?

Starting maths means learning to add, subtract, multiply, divide, then tackling fractions and shapes.

  • Arithmetic refers to addition, subtraction, multiplication, and division of whole numbers.
  • Understanding fractions means knowing how to divide something into equal parts.
  • Percentages help you compare proportions quickly and clearly.
  • Shape recognition and measurement are the first steps in geometry.

Once arithmetic clicks, fractions and percentages follow naturally.

⚡ What are the essential operations in maths?

Every calculation in maths builds on these four core skills: add, subtract, multiply, divide.

  • Addition combines two or more values to find a total or sum.
  • Subtraction answers "how many are left?" or "what is the difference?".
  • Multiplication answers "how many altogether if I have this many groups?".
  • Dividing answers "how many in each group?" or "how many groups can I make?".

Without solid arithmetic, higher-level maths becomes much harder to grasp.

How your first tutoring session might look

The first meeting is all about setting expectations, understanding your learning goals, and establishing the objectives of the tutoring sessions. It's your opportunity to express your academic concerns, areas you're struggling with, and what you hope to achieve from these one-on-one sessions.

The tutor will likely begin by asking about your academic history and current performance in the subject area. This information will help them tailor an approach that suits your specific needs and learning style. Then, the conversation will shift towards your learning goals. Are you aiming for a better understanding of the subject, improving grades or preparing for a specific exam? Clear articulation of these goals will guide the tutor in preparing subsequent lessons.

Setting expectations is another critical aspect of the first session. It’s important to know what you can expect from the tutor and what they expect from you in return. This might include discussing the format of the sessions, homework expectations, and communication preferences. The ultimate aim is to create a comfortable and productive learning environment that fosters your academic growth.
